The Consumer Price Index (CPI) For All Items in SOCCSKSARGEN Region in September 2021 was recorded at 135.1 index points. This shows that the average retail price of commodities included in the market basket for all goods and services for the month under review was higher by 35.1 percent higher compared to its prices in its 2012 reference base year. The September 2020 CPI for All Items at 128.2 was lower by 6.9 index points compared to its September 2021 index point.

The number of registered live births in the SOCCSKSARGEN Region in 2020 reached 72,847, lower by 7.17 percent from 78,477 in 2019. Generally, the registered live births showed decreasing trend from 2016 to 2020 but a little bit swing in 2019. A decrease of 7.69 percent in the registered live births was noted in the past five years, from 78, 919 in 2016 to 72,847 in 2020 ( see Figure 1). The number of registered births with the highest decreased in the province of Sultan Kudarat and Sarangani at about 10.14 percent and 9.37 percent in 2020, respectively (see Table 2). The highest number as registered in 2013 at 80,983.

INDEX POINTS The CPI for All Items in SOCCSKSARGEN Region increased by 135.4 index points in October 2021 from 128.3 index points in September 2021. This average retail price of commodities included in the market basket for all goods and services for the month under review was higher by 35.4 percent compared to its prices in its 2012 reference base year (Figure 1).

Total external trade up SOCCSKSARGEN Region’s total external trade in goods in March 2021 amounted to USD 208.578 million from USD 158.341 million in March 2020 posting a growth of 31.7 percent. Of the total external trade in March 2021, about 63.2 percent were exported goods.

In July 2021, Inflation Rate for the Bottom 30% Income Households decreased by 5.3% from 5.5% in June 2021. Sustaining a double digit figure at 32.0%, Transport recorded the highest inflation rate from 35.6% in the previous month along with Alcoholic Beverages and Tobacco at 13.1%. Maintaining their previous month’s figures were Food and Non-Alcoholic Beverages (3.2%) and Education (0.3%) while faster price upticks were recorded in Furnishing, Household Equipment and Routine Maintenance of the House (from 1.0% to 1.7%), and Recreation and Culture (from 0.6% to 1.8%).

In September 2021, Inflation Rate for the Bottom 30% Income Households went down to 6.5% from 6.7% in August 2021. Transport posted the highest inflation rate at a double digit record of 15.3% among the commodity groups along with Alcoholic Beverages and Tobacco at 14.7%.
